Index of /_SITEIMAGE/image/Y29udGVudHMubG90dGVvbi5jb20/cc/90/da/bb
Name
Last modified
Size
Description
Parent Directory
-
cc90dabb26c86077626b..>
2025-04-15 22:02
48K